Leave a reference for this hostWe are a 17 acre campus on the edge of Pittsboro, NC. We are the home of the Fair Game Beverage Company, a craft distillery. And we are home to Chatham Cider Works--they make hard apple cider. And we are the home of Starrlight Mead--making honey into wine. Two tasting rooms, a farm onsite with a kitchen/resturant, several hemp shops--ax throwing coming soon!
We want you to be our customers. Join us. Come taste the spirits. If you like them, buy some bottles to take with you. Try the ciders. We are a cider bar, with bottles to go. Sample the mead, load up for the next segment of your trip.
We are one big circle driveway. No need to reverse. No tight corners. No low hanging trees required. We do have a handful of brand new asphalt spaces out front. Please don't use them. We share them with the neighbors and 40 foot rigs make them cranky. Pull on in and find a grassy spot. Or a gravel spot. Lots of places for RVs to park.
Next to the rig, elsewhere on the property--lots of room to park.

We were visiting a cousin in Raleigh but he didn't have a driveway for us to stay in, so we looked around. It was only about a 25 minute drive so we opted to stay here. They were very accommodating in allowing us to stay 3 nights. We arrived a little later in the afternoon and the grassy spot near the front was already occupied by a Harvest Hosts member. So we opted to park in the back on the gravel. It took a bit of work to get level with our 42ft 5th wheel since the gravel slopes down to the garden, but it wasn't that bad.
There's a pond right next to the parking with frogs and bugs that make for very nice white noise at night. Would definitely recommend this spot if you're in the area.
